About Indianola, MS
Indianola is a small community in Mississippi with a population of 9,360 residents. The median household income is $39,275 per year, which is below the national average. The median age in Indianola is 35.4 years.
Housing in Indianola has a median home value of $119,100 and median monthly rent of $763. Of the 3,970 total housing units, the majority are owner-occupied, with 1,874 owner-occupied and 1,582 renter-occupied units.
The unemployment rate in Indianola is 13.7% and the poverty rate is 31.1%. 24.2% of resid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The average commute time is 18.5 minutes.

Cost of Living in Indianola, MS
Compared to national averages, Indianola has a median household income of $39,275 (48% below the national median of $75,149). Home values average $119,100, which is 51% below the national median. Monthly rent at $763 is 34% below the US average of $1,163. Within Mississippi, Indianola's income is 21% below the state average of $49,929, and home values are 5% below the state median of $125,705.
